ZXing-2.1 - 缺少库

时间:2013-05-01 12:58:40

标签: android zxing

编辑:::对于那些可能正在寻找解决方案的人来说,这里是......(使用ZXing 2.1)

请按照以下步骤进行操作:::

  1. 首先,您必须将现有代码导入工作区

    档案 - >导入 - > android - >现有的Android代码进入工作区

  2. 浏览到ZXing 2.1的解压缩文件夹

  3. 列表中有两个项目。选择两者并单击“确定”。

  4. 它们将被导入您的工作区,您将遇到错误。

  5. 对于第一个项目(在我的情况下为CaptureActivity),您必须添加ZXing2.1 \ zxing2.1 \ core中的core.jar文件

  6. 对于第二个项目(在我的情况下为ZXingTestActivity),你必须添加ZXing2.1 \ zxing2.1 \ core中存在的core.jar文件和ZXing2.1中存在的android-integration.jar \ zxing2 0.1 \机器人集成

  7. 就是这样......你完成了......

  8. 希望这会有所帮助......


    我有一个使用ZXing的应用程序。我必须将库更新为最新的库。所以我从here下载了ZXing-2.1.zip中的代码。当我尝试编译时,我在import语句中遇到错误。

    import com.google.zxing.BarcodeFormat;
    import com.google.zxing.DecodeHintType;
    import com.google.zxing.Result;
    

    我无法在我下载的zip中找到这些库。有人可以指导我如何做到这一点?我做错了什么?

    如果您有分步教程,请将它们链接起来。

2 个答案:

答案 0 :(得分:2)

这些课程在core.jar中找到。您可以从下载的源代码构建它。

我建议你实际使用Subversion的最新代码。如果你这样做,这里是你如何获得预编译的JAR,或者自己构建一个JAR:https://code.google.com/p/zxing/wiki/GettingStarted

(我们将在一周或两周内发布2.2版。)

或者,如果您要构建2.1,请参阅此前文档:https://code.google.com/p/zxing/source/browse/wiki/GettingStarted.wiki?spec=svn2659&r=2659

答案 1 :(得分:0)

提取zip

右键点击项目 - >属性 - > Java构建路径 - > Libraries->添加外部罐子 - >选择它在Pc->中的jar文件。点击确定。